The two sides
Tigre carry a model rating of 6.5 against 6.88 for River Plate. The scale is anchored so that an average side in one of Europe's big five leagues sits at 6.85, and it is adjusted for the strength of each team's league, so the two numbers are comparable even across borders.
Recent form (most recent last): Tigre D-L-D-L-W; River Plate W-L-L-L-L.
What the model expects
Under the hood the model expects 1.02 goals for Tigre and 1.72 for River Plate. Those two numbers, not the scoreline, are what the model actually estimates; everything else is derived from them.
Tigre rate 0.55 in attack and 1.17 in defence, where 1 is league average and a lower defensive number is better; River Plate rate 1.05 and 0.98.
That points to 52% for over two and a half goals and 53% for both teams to score.
The three most likely scorelines are 1-1 (12%), 0-1 (11%), 1-2 (10%).
